About this service

A garage door screen is a mesh barrier that allows you to keep your garage open for airflow and natural light while keeping insects and debris out. This is a great addition if you use your garage as a workshop, gym, or hobby space. Pricing is typically influenced by the screen type, size, and mounting mechanism. What's the difference between chain and belt drive garage door openers?

The main difference between chain and belt drive garage door openers lies in their operation. Chain drive openers use a metal chain to move the door, which is generally more affordable and durable but can be noisier. Belt drive openers use a rubber belt, offering quieter operation, which is ideal for attached garages. Both are reliable systems, and the best choice often depends on your preference for noise level and budget. A licensed pro can explain the pros and cons for your specific needs.

What are common reasons for garage door opener repair in Boston?

Common reasons for garage door opener repair in Boston include worn-out gears, malfunctioning logic boards, or issues with the drive mechanism. Safety sensors can also become misaligned or damaged, preventing the door from closing. Power surges or electrical problems can affect the opener's circuitry. Over time, springs can weaken, putting extra strain on the opener. A licensed pro can diagnose the exact cause and perform the necessary repairs to restore functionality.

What causes garage door springs to break in Boston?

Garage door springs in Boston can break due to metal fatigue from repeated use and the stress of our climate. Extreme temperature fluctuations, from humid summers to frigid winters, can accelerate wear. Rust buildup from salty air can also weaken the metal over time. The constant lifting and lowering of the door puts immense tension on these springs. When they finally reach their breaking point, they can snap suddenly, making the door extremely heavy and difficult to operate.
